Output e5841a36a08e16ca315ebfa46c28083812e7d15476c9c653dbe9cecf14af1b93:3

value
805263
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04f53a8dfd88b85398927e02353c4f5164a5e2ce OP_EQUALVERIFY OP_CHECKSIG
address
1TDUZNYoPmAEqwP147QoN1HQTNGRNUYBP
transaction
e5841a36a08e16ca315ebfa46c28083812e7d15476c9c653dbe9cecf14af1b93
spent
true